3.2. Effect of NO on contents of ATP, ADP and AMP and energy charge
ATP content increased slightly within the first 5 day and decreased rapidly to the end of the storage (Fig. 2A). NO treatment maintained the significantly (P < 0.05) higher ATP content in comparison with control fruit after 10 day of storage. ADP content increased before day 15 and decreased afterwards ( Fig. 2B). NO-treated banana fruit exhibited higher ADP content in comparison with control fruit during the storage period. AMP content gradually increased with the storage time, which was inhibited by NO treatment ( Fig. 2C). Based on the changes of ATP, ADP and AMP, energy charge in banana fruit decreased during the whole storage ( Fig. 2D). Compared with control fruit, the decrease of energy charge was retarded by NO treatment.
